Strategy Adds 1,550 BTC and Holdings Reach 845,256 Bitcoins

TL;DR

  • Strategy Inc. disclosed a new Bitcoin purchase in a June 8 Form 8-K filing.
  • The company purchased approximately 1,550 BTC between June 1 and 7 for approximately $101.3 million.
  • Its total holdings stood at 845,256 BTC as of June 7, acquired for approximately $44.1 billion.
  • The filing also showed a new issue of ATM stock and a $1 billion cash reserve for dividends and debt.

Strategy Inc., formerly known as MicroStrategy, added more Bitcoin to its treasury in early June, according to a June 8 Form 8-K filing, even as the company continues to balance BTC accumulation with stock issuance, preferred stock bonds and cash reserve management.

The company revealed that it acquired approximately 1,550 BTC between June 1 and 7 for approximately $101.3 million. The average purchase price was approximately $65,332 per bitcoin, including fees and expenses.

As of June 7, Strategy reported holding a total of 845,256 BTC. The overall acquisition cost of these holdings was approximately $44.1 billion, with an average cost of approximately $52,173 per bitcoin.

Purchase of strategic funds via the ATM share program

The latest purchase was funded through Strategy’s at-the-market share offering program. During the period June 1-7, the Company sold 1,409,600 shares of Class A common stock, generating net proceeds of approximately $181.0 million.

This structure has become central to Strategy’s Bitcoin accumulation model. The company raises capital through equity or other financing tools and uses a portion of the proceeds to acquire additional BTC, thereby turning its public market access into a Bitcoin cash flow strategy.

The filing also shows that Strategy increased its U.S. dollar cash reserves to $1.0 billion as of June 7, an increase of $100 million. The company said the reserve is intended to support preferred stock dividend obligations and debt interest obligations.

The strategy remains one of the largest Bitcoin holding companies on the market, but the precise size of purchases, average price and total holdings are key, as the information provided by the company is often used as a benchmark for companies’ cash appetite.

At 845,256 BTC, Strategy’s reported holdings are substantial by any measure. But the company’s approach also means that investors must monitor both sides of the balance sheet: the accumulation of Bitcoin and the financing structures used to support it.

Bitcoin Sales and Cash Management

The context of the filing also included a notable recent development. Strategy sold 32 BTC in late May 2026 for approximately $2.1 million to fund preferred dividend payments on its Series A Expandable Perpetual Preferred Stock. The source document describes this as the company’s first Bitcoin sale since 2022.

This sale does not change the broader accumulation strategy, but it shows that Strategy is operating a more complex capital structure than in previous phases of its Bitcoin cash flow plan. The company doesn’t just buy BTC; it also maintains reserves and meets preferred stock and debt obligations.

For Bitcoin markets, the broader signal remains familiar: the strategy continues to add BTC and remains one of the most visible corporate treasury buyers. But the latest filing also shows a more mature and financially more complex version of this strategy, where cash reserves, stock issuance and dividend obligations sit alongside Bitcoin stock.

The conclusion is simple: Strategy’s Bitcoin thesis remains intact, but investors should read the filings carefully. The purchase amount, funding source, total holdings, and cash reserve details are all important in assessing what the company’s cash activity actually signals for Bitcoin demand.
